Resumen

For many years radiolabelled polyclonal antibodies have been used for tumor imaging (1,2), but the use of these antibodies has been limited, since the preparations are not specific for tumor tissues alone. The hybridoma technology has eliminated many of these problems, and it is now possible to produce monoclonal antibodies that are highly specific for tumor associated antigens like CEA (3). Recently, there have been many reports describing the use of radiolabeled monoclonal antibodies in tumor imaging (3,4), but there is a number of difficulties suchs as xenograft model for evaluating in vivo the antibody biological activity (5).
